Featured in this lot is a limited edition bronze sculpture of Sitting Bull done by renowned sculptor Chris Navarro in 2000. This limited edition piece is numbered "8/50". Chris Navarro is an award-winning sculptor known for his dynamic bronze works depicting the spirit of the American West and its inhabitants. A former rodeo performer (bull and bronc rider), he created his first sculpture in 1980 after discovering a bronze of Steamboat and learning the skill from library books. In 1986, he made his professional debut with the composition "Spinnin' and Winnin'," which earned a local blue ribbon. Navarro, who is based in Casper, Wyoming and Sedona, Arizona, where he runs the Navarro Gallery in Tlaquepaque, has made over 34 large bronze sculptures for public locations across the country. This bronze shows a bust style of Sitting Bull, an iconic Hunkpapa Lakota leader who led his people during years of resistance against United States government policies. He has his chin slightly up and has a stoic look on his face as he looks slightly to the left of the viewer. He has two feathers in his hair and his hair is in two long braids. The sculpture sits on a wood stand with a metal plaque on the front reading, "Sitting Bull by Chris Navarro". The back of the sculpture is marked reading, "Chris Navarro 8/50 ©2000". It shows good condition overall with no wear or damage present. It measures 5 1/4" L x 5 1/2" W x 16" H and weighs 4 pounds and 14 ounces.*
